A panoramic book of modern Greek history to learn "truths" that historical research overlooks or suppresses. How much do we really know about the history of Greece during the first half of the 20th century? Historians usually emphasize wartime events, the achievements of great men, and political and social rivalries. However, many of the "omissions" of History are equally, if not more, interesting.

Drawing from numerous sources, the authors of this book highlight the hidden side of the period 1910-1945: unknown incidents related to military operations, military movements, as well as significant social and political events (the National Schism, the Trial of the Six, the fate of the refugees, etc.). Additionally, aspects of everyday life during this period are presented, while the character and actions of not only the key players on the political scene are brought to life, but also figures from the fields of science, literature, and the arts (among others, A. Delmouzos, P. Delta, N. Kazantzakis, P. Kanellopoulos, K. Karyotakis, A. Papantoniou, A. Fleming).

During the First Balkan War, the Greek army captured Thessaloniki. However, Bulgarian military detachments were stationed in the city while the Bulgarians were still allies in the fight against the Turks. On June 30, 1913, after the outbreak of the Second Balkan War, the Greeks demanded that the Bulgarians leave the city. However, they refused, hoping that a large Bulgarian force would soon arrive to take control. While most Bulgarian soldiers and civilians were arrested, a small military detachment fortified itself in a central building in Thessaloniki and opened fire on the Greek military unit besieging them. When the building began to be demolished by artillery fire, the surviving Bulgarian soldiers surrendered, with no officers among them. The officers had secretly left, dressed in women's clothing. A few days later, they were arrested when they could no longer hide their faces, which were blackened by their unshaven beards.
